High-Purity Sodium Bicarbonate for Drilling Fluid pH Control & Cement Contamination Treatment

Sodium Bicarbonate is a highly effective buffering and neutralizing agent widely used in drilling fluid systems to control alkalinity, stabilize mud chemistry, and treat cement contamination. It reacts efficiently with calcium hydroxide and alkaline contaminants to form insoluble calcium carbonate, helping maintain stable drilling fluid performance.

 

Its mild alkalinity and environmentally friendly characteristics make Sodium Bicarbonate an essential additive for water-based mud systems, completion fluids, and environmentally sensitive drilling operations.
